The butterflies are made from chipboard and I painted them with white gesso and applied perfect pearls. First, I applied gesso to the canvas and blended some dylusions paints until I am satisfied with it.

I splattered some acrylic paints on the canvas to make it more interesting.

Next, I adhered some torn up patterned papers and distressed the edge with paper distressing tool. I applied distress ink on the papers but I couldn’t get the effect that I am going after.

So when distress ink didn’t work, I tried applying black marble and squeezed orange dylusions paints around the sides of the canvas and on the scrapbook paper. I am very pleased of the outcome.

I also stamped the top, bottom and sides using rough it up stamp from bobunny and outlined it with black marker.
